Denver Just Became Boring

Hillary Clinton has decided that the political game is a marathon and not a sprint. She's releasing her delegates.
Sen. Hillary Rodham Clinton, hoping to unite the Democratic Party and cement her future in it, will gather her hard-won primary delegates Wednesday at a reception where she is expected to formally release them to Barack Obama.

The New York senator has invited her pledged delegates to a reception at the Colorado Convention Center, not far from the main Democratic National Convention arena.

The high-profile gathering of political regulars who once fought against Obama serves a dual purpose for Clinton: Show fellow Democrats that she can be a team player, and display her still-formidable political strengths for the future. Many of her supporters want her to run for president again.

The only question left is will Hillary truly be a team player, or will the Clintons maneuver to ensure her a shot against John McCain in 2012?
